Shipping containers are massive steel boxes that you can see on a construction site, which are loaded into lorries and trains, or onto ships for transport across the globe. They're designed to be wind- and water-tight, protecting cargo from the elements as they traverse rough seas or harsh conditions.  Catering And Hospitality Containers  are also highly adaptable and flexible in their use. In fact, they can be adapted to offices, cabins or even homes at only a fraction of the cost you'd pay to build similar structures from scratch.

When you're considering buying a container, it's important to conduct your research to make sure you get the right container for your needs. Verify the condition of the windows and doors to make sure they are in good working order and seal properly. Additionally, examine the container's body for holes or significant damage. Also, ensure that  he said  working mechanisms are intact This includes hinges on the doors, gasket seals, locks, roof and lower side wall.

Prices for containers can vary greatly, even between locations in the UK. It is crucial to compare prices across different sellers and keep up-to-date on the latest market trends. You'll get the most value for your money when you compare offers from multiple sellers.

Most customers buy a second-hand container because it's cheaper than building from scratch using mortar and bricks. This is logical, especially as you'll have a ready-to-go base that can be utilized immediately and then adapted in just a few weeks.

A container can be used on construction sites to provide temporary storage space for equipment and tools or as an office. The space can easily be repurposed after the project is completed which is ideal for contractors who are working under tight deadlines.

A container that is used can be an ideal solution to store livestock and farm machinery. It's not just a secure dry and dry location to store your equipment, but it can also be converted into an animal shelter for animals that require a little more comfort.

In some cases it might make sense to purchase an old container instead of a brand new one. Maybe the design of the container isn't that important to you, or perhaps your budget doesn't allow for a brand-new purchase. Whatever the case, buying a used container will save you money and is an excellent alternative for a variety of projects.

While it's true that a new container will appear better than one that has been used (especially since they're typically sold in one color and without shipping company logos) However, a second-hand container is perfectly suited for a variety of uses and will last for as long as a brand new one. Steel is the main material used in these containers and a quality container can last up to twenty years. It's important to note that purchasing a used container is both economically and environmentally sustainable. Reusing containers can be an eco-friendly option since the manufacturing of a single container requires a lot of energy and raw material.
